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02 22787513889 0812828 727886
3061315 43 717569331
3061315 43 717569331
247137 7199567503 49620
All about undefined
Interested in learning more?
3061315 43 717569331
247137 7199567503 49620
See more
3721110 11850355 0472728
6513776 019 90002 618197
See more
7876 28 115687879
408698 724285928 28702
See more